\(X\) - # of weeks open
\(Y\) - # of weeks closed

\(X + Y = 52\) (inferred)

Question:\((X?)\)

(1) \(X/Y = 1/3\)

2 linear equations, 2 variables \(\longrightarrow SUFFICIENT\) .

(2) \(XY = 507\)

Rearrange inferred equation to \(Y = 52-X\) and substitute into above

\(X(52-X) = 507\)
\(52X - X^{2} = 507\)
\(X^{2} - 52X + 507 = 0\)
\(X^{2} - 13X - 39X + 507 = 0\)
\(X(X - 13) - 39(X - 13) = 0\)
\((X - 13)(X - 39) = 0\)

\(\longrightarrow X=13\) or \(X=39\)
\(\longrightarrow INSUFFICIENT\).



Final Answer, \(A\).
